Weil Gotshal & Manges' City office has bagged a first-time instruction for Japanese camera and medical devices company Olympus, advising opposite magic circle giant Allen & Overy (A&O) on the camera-maker's £1.03bn bid for Gyrus Group.

A clutch of London's leading law firms have committed around three-quarters of a million pounds to a new initiative aimed at increasing diversity in the legal profession. Thirteen members of the City Solicitors Educational Trust (CSET) have set aside £250,000 for next year to finance the new project - which aims to encourage students from a wider range of universities and backgrounds to consider a career in law - with similar totals expected for 2009 and 2010.

Weil Gotshal & Manges has announced its latest round of partner promotions, with the US firm's City arm picking up two new partners. Weil Gotshal elected a total of 21 lawyers to partner across the firm as a whole, with seven of the new partners based across the New York law firm's European network.

Reuters US general counsel Nancy Gardner has been named as the head of legal of Thomson-Reuters' financial news service arm.

New York giant Skadden Arps Slate Meagher & Flom has strengthened its London practice with the hire of Weil Gotshal & Manges local restructuring head Chris Mallon. Mallon, who announced his departure earlier this week, will head up Skadden's UK law restructuring practice.
